– Regular check-ups prevent serious dental issues

Routine dental check-ups play a crucial role in maintaining oral health by enabling early detection and intervention of potential problems. During these visits, dental professionals can identify issues such as cavities, gum disease, and other oral conditions before they progress into more serious complications. This proactive approach not only protects the integrity of teeth and gums but also minimizes the need for extensive and often costly treatments later on.

Moreover, regular examinations provide an opportunity for personalized guidance on oral hygiene practices and preventive care. Dentists can offer tailored advice based on individual health profiles, dietary habits, and lifestyle choices, thereby empowering patients to take charge of their oral health. By fostering a partnership between patients and dental professionals, these check-ups contribute significantly to long-term oral well-being and overall quality of life.

– Early detection saves time and money

Identifying dental issues at an early stage can significantly reduce both the time and financial burden associated with treatment. When problems such as tooth decay or periodontal disease are addressed promptly, patients often require less invasive procedures, resulting in shorter recovery times and fewer appointments. This efficiency not only allows individuals to return to their daily routines quicker but also helps to avoid the stress and discomfort often associated with more serious dental interventions.

In addition to time savings, early detection can lead to substantial cost reductions. Preventive measures and simple treatments are typically more affordable than complex surgeries or restorations that become necessary when conditions are allowed to worsen. By prioritizing regular dental visits, individuals can invest in their long-term health and financial well-being, ensuring that their oral care remains manageable and effective.

– Professional cleanings promote overall oral hygiene

Regular professional cleanings play a crucial role in maintaining optimal oral health by effectively removing plaque and tartar buildup that standard brushing and flossing may miss. Dental professionals possess the expertise and tools necessary to clean hard-to-reach areas, significantly reducing the risk of cavities and gum disease. These cleanings not only enhance the aesthetic appearance of the teeth but also contribute to fresher breath and a brighter smile, fostering greater confidence in one’s overall appearance.

Moreover, professional cleanings serve as an opportunity for dental practitioners to assess individual oral health needs and provide personalized recommendations for home care. During these visits, any emerging issues can be identified and addressed promptly, reinforcing the importance of preventive care. By integrating regular professional cleanings into their oral hygiene routine, individuals can ensure they are taking proactive steps toward maintaining their dental health for years to come.

– Preventative care reduces risk of cavities

Preventative care is integral in minimizing the risk of developing cavities, as it focuses on maintaining oral health before problems arise. Routine dental check-ups and cleanings allow for early detection of potential issues, enabling timely intervention that prevents the progression of decay. By adhering to a regular schedule for dental visits, individuals can benefit from professional fluoride treatments and sealants that fortify the teeth against harmful bacteria.

In addition to professional interventions, consistent at-home oral hygiene practices play a significant role in cavity prevention. Daily brushing with fluoride toothpaste, along with flossing and the use of mouthwash, helps to eliminate plaque buildup and strengthen enamel. Educating patients about proper dietary choices and the impact of sugar on dental health further empowers them to take control of their oral hygiene. Collectively, these preventative measures foster a healthier oral environment, significantly reducing the likelihood of cavities and enhancing overall well-being.
